What kind of fish have higher amounts of mercury? Here are the fish with the highest amounts of mercury: Tilefish (Gulf of Mexico) – Containing a whopping average 219 micrograms of mercury, the tilefish native to the Gulf of Mexico, tops the list of mercury-tainted seafood. Shark – 151 micrograms of mercury Swordfish – 147 micrograms of mercury Mackerel King – 110 micrograms of mercury Orange Roughy – 80 micrograms of mercury

What are some fish that are low in Mercury? However, the FDA recommends eating 8 to 12 ounces of fish low in mercury per week. That amounts to about 2 to 3 servings of fish per week, which can be eaten in place of other types of protein. Make sure to choose a variety of fish lower in mercury, such as salmon, tilapia, shrimp, tuna (canned-light), cod, and catfish.

What do fish have the highest mercury?

Other marine fish species that hit the high-mercury list are:

  • Greater Amberjack
  • South Atlantic grouper (i.e. gag, scamp, red and snowy)
  • Tilefish (also called golden or white snapper)
  • Banded Rudderfish.

What kind of fish have the least amount of mercury?

What kind of fish have the least amount of mercury? A list provided by the Natural Resources Defense Council details some of the fish with the least amount of mercury contamination and those with the most. Catfish, anchovies, flounder, haddock, perch, tilapia and whiting are just a few with lower amounts.

What kind of contaminants are found in seafood? Despite the many health benefits of seafood, frequent consumption of contaminated fish can pose considerable health risks. Some notable seafood contaminants may include: pesticides such as DDT and dieldrin. Since methylmercury binds to proteins, it is found throughout fish tissue, including the muscle that makes up fish steaks and fillets.
